South Korea Embroidery Device Market Overview

The South Korea embroidery device market has experienced significant growth in recent years, driven by technological advancements and increasing demand across various sectors. As of 2023, the market size is estimated at approximately USD 150 million, with projections indicating a robust compound annual growth rate (CAGR) of around 7.5% over the next five years. By 2028, the market is expected to surpass USD 230 million, reflecting ongoing modernization and industry adoption. This growth is fueled by the country’s strong manufacturing base, rising fashion and apparel industries, and expanding customization trends in textiles and promotional products. The increasing integration of digital embroidery solutions and automation technologies further supports this upward trajectory, making South Korea a key player in the Asia-Pacific embroidery device landscape.
